在计算机科学领域,我们经常使用哈希函数来将数据映射到一个固定大小的值上。然而,正如人类社会中可能会出现重名的现象一样,数据在哈希函数映射后也可能发生碰撞。
哈希碰撞指的是不同的输入数据经过哈希函数运算后,却得到了相同的哈希值。那么,哈希碰撞的概率是多少呢?
在一篇来自KevinGal博客的文章中,作者对哈希碰撞的概率进行了深入的探讨。作者指出,哈希碰撞的概率随着数据量的增加而增加,但通过合适选择哈希函数的方法,可以有效地减少碰撞的概率。
不同的哈希函数在处理不同类型的数据时,碰撞的概率也会有所不同。因此,在设计系统时,选择合适的哈希函数对于减少碰撞的概率至关重要。
总的来说,哈希碰撞的概率虽然不可避免,但通过合理的设计和选择,我们可以有效地减少碰撞的发生,确保数据的完整性和安全性。越拥挤的人群越容易发生重名现象,但在计算机的世界里,我们可以通过技术手段来解决这一问题。
了解更多有趣的事情:https://blog.ds3783.com/